The Toluca-Las Tablas corridor is a vital cross-border artery connecting central Mexico with the heart of Panama, spanning approximately 2,452 km through multiple countries. This route is strategically critical for enabling efficient trade flows between Mexico's industrial heartland and Central American markets, serving as a backbone for regional economic integration. The corridor links major manufacturing zones with key consumption and export hubs, facilitating the movement of goods that drive both local economies and international supply chains.

Economically, the corridor serves a dynamic region. In Mexico, the Toluca area is a powerhouse for automotive, aerospace, and light manufacturing. As the route progresses south, it traverses Guatemala, El Salvador, Honduras, Nicaragua, and Costa Rica, each contributing distinct agricultural and industrial outputs, before reaching Panama—a global logistics nexus. Main industries leveraging this corridor include automotive parts and finished vehicles, agricultural exports (coffee, produce), manufactured goods, and specialized cargo, all requiring reliable, long-haul capacity.

Infrastructure relies primarily on the Pan-American Highway network, which forms the physical backbone from Mexico through Central America to Panama. Key border crossings, such as Mexico-Guatemala (Ciudad Hidalgo/Tecún Umán) and Costa Rica-Panama (Sixaola/Changuinola), are focal points for customs and regulatory compliance. Navigating these requires expertise in diverse national regulations, documentation, and potential delays. Toluca, the capital of the State of Mexico, is a strategic logistics hub located just 65 km southwest of Mexico City. Its prime position offers direct access to the country's largest consumer market and industrial corridor while providing a less congested alternative for freight heading south. The city is surrounded by a dense network of industrial parks and is a major center for the automotive industry, hosting assembly plants and suppliers for global OEMs. Key infrastructure includes the Toluca International Airport for air cargo and excellent highway connections, notably to Mexico City (via the Toluca-Naucalpan highway) and the southward routes that begin the journey into Central America via the Mexico-Guatemala border. This combination of industrial output and multimodal access makes Toluca an optimal origin point for cross-border freight.

Las Tablas, located in the Los Santos province of Panama, is a strategically important destination on the southern terminus of the Central American corridor. It serves as a key gateway to Panama's agricultural interior and the broader Panamanian market. The region is renowned for its production of coffee, sugar cane, fruits, and cattle, generating significant outbound freight demand. Its location provides direct access to the Pan-American Highway, which runs the length of Panama and connects to major ports like Balboa and Manzanillo for global maritime transshipment. While not a major port itself, Las Tablas benefits from Panama's world-class logistics infrastructure and stable economic environment, making it a crucial node for distributing goods throughout Panama and for onward transit to South America. The infrastructure supports the final leg of the overland journey, with road networks designed for agricultural and commercial traffic.
